The synthesis of the shortly bridged dithia[n]paracyclophanes (n=7, 8)
1-5 was achieved by the cesium-assisted high-dilution cyclization for
the first time. A chiral molecular structure is induced by the patter
n of the two methyl substituents. A structure with CI symmetry for the
dithia[7]paracyclophane 1 is proven by X-ray structure analysis and b
y low-temperature NMR experiments. The benzene ring is strongly deform
ed to a boat-shaped conformation. Enantiomeric separation of the cyclo
phanes 2-5 and the circular dichrograms of the enantiomers are discuss
